         一般影響

    野牛會吃,壓碎和踐踏原生植物,嚴重影響植被(Aston 1912; Wodzicki 1950)。他們總是把森林地面裸露,幾乎清除所有的幼木、灌木和蕨類植物,直到只剩下少數難吃或耐吃的物種。在亞高山野生環境中,野牛會破壞、啃食低篷植被,開闢出空地。亞南極恩德比島的野牛使 Poa litorosa草叢和各種亞南極特有的草本植物無法再生(Parkes, 2005)。Scott等人(in Stone1984)認為馴養和野生的牛是夏威夷生態系統最具破壞性的生物,特別是夏威夷相思樹林。夏威夷相思樹再生的幼株(請參閱 Acacia koaia在IUCN瀕危物種紅皮書 ),在一些夏威夷森林中被完全抑制(Baldwin和Fagerlund 1943; SPREP, 2000)。
    引入的牛群使繁殖場崩解,使得極度瀕危的阿姆斯特丹信天翁分布範圍和族群量減少(請參閱 Diomedea amsterdamensis在IUCN瀕危物種紅皮書)(國際鳥盟2007)。



         地點特有的影響:
    Anegada Is. (British Virgin Islands) English 
    威脅瀕危物種: Cattle, Bos taurus, are believed to be the major factor in changing food availablility to the 'Critically Endangered (CR)' Anegada Is. rock iguana (see Cyclura pinguis in IUCN Red List of Threatened Species) on Anegada Is. (Veitch, 1998 in Varnham, 2006).

    棲地改變: Vegetation changes caused by grazing cattle will also be affecting birds lizards and bats (Veitch, 1998 in Varnham, 2006).
    Falkland Islands (Malvinas) (sub-Antarctic) English 
    傳播疾病: There is a risk that cattle may transmit bovine TB.

    棲地改變: Cattle have been implicated in loss of tussac grass (Parodiochloa flabellata), fachine (Chiliotrichum diffusum) and changes in vegetation composition (McDowall et al., 2001 in Varnham, 2006).

    降低本地生物多樣性: Cattle may play a possible role in extinction of some plant species (McDowall et al., 2001 in Varnham, 2006).
    Turks and Caicos Islands English 
    威脅瀕危物種: Bos taurus may compete for grazing with or trample burrows of native rock iguanas (Mitchell et al., 2002 in Varnham, 2006).
    B. taurus pose a serious threat to the 'Critically Endangered (CR)' Turks & Caicos rock iguana (see Cyclura carinata in IUCN Red List of Threatened Species) , presumably through competition for food plants, altering the vegetational composition of habitats and trampling soft substrates where iguanas burrow or nest (Alberts, 2000 in Varnham, 2006).
    Hawaii (Hawai‘i) Is. (United States (USA)) English 
    降低本地生物多樣性: Domestic and feral cattle are regarded as the “single most destructive agent to Hawaiian ecosystems, particularly to koa forests”. Regeneration of young koa (see Acacia koaia in IUCN Red List of Threatened Species) trees is completely suppressed in some forests of Hawaii. Cattle grazing was considered to be a primary factor in the decline of an endemic leguminous vine (see Vicia menziesii in Protection) on the island of Hawaii. Cattle browsing was more destructive to mammane (Sophora chrysophylla) forests on Mauna Loa volcano, than sheep browsing.
